int usb_find_busses(void) { struct usb_bus *busses, *bus; int ret, changes = 0; ret = usb_os_find_busses(&busses); if (ret < 0) return ret; /* * Now walk through all of the busses we know about and compare against * this new list. Any duplicates will be removed from the new list. * If we don't find it in the new list, the bus was removed. Any * busses still in the new list, are new to us. */ bus = usb_busses; while (bus) { int found = 0; struct usb_bus *nbus, *tbus = bus->next; nbus = busses; while (nbus) { struct usb_bus *tnbus = nbus->next; if (!strcmp(bus->dirname, nbus->dirname)) { /* Remove it from the new busses list */ LIST_DEL(busses, nbus); usb_free_bus(nbus); found = 1; break; } nbus = tnbus; } if (!found) { /* The bus was removed from the system */ LIST_DEL(usb_busses, bus); usb_free_bus(bus); changes++; } bus = tbus; } /* * Anything on the *busses list is new. So add them to usb_busses and * process them like the new bus it is. */ bus = busses; while (bus) { struct usb_bus *tbus = bus->next; /* * Remove it from the temporary list first and add it to the real * usb_busses list. */ LIST_DEL(busses, bus); LIST_ADD(usb_busses, bus); changes++; bus = tbus; } return changes; }
